Ghosts in the Hood blends humor with the supernatural and follows a group of diverse ghost hunters as they investigate unexplained phenomena across Los Angeles. The show follows the ghost-hunting team of O.P.O. (Official Paranormal Operations), who go where other ghost hunters typically don't - from the LBC to Altadena - bringing their signature humor along with them. WE tv has produced six hour-long episodes of the series. On each episode, O.P.O. responds to two different clients in distress. Whether they live in a haunted home or run a business plagued by spirits, O.P.O. has a strong track record of resolving unexplained issues for their clients, by either proving or disproving that something paranormal is plaguing them.
